Harrison Lynn Thomas. Introduction to 3D Game Engine Design Using DirectX 9 and C#
Apress, 2003. — 373 p. — ISBN: 1-59059-081-3.

Introduction to 3D Game Engine Design Using DirectX 9 and C# illustrates the process of creating a simple 3D game engine. During this process, author Lynn Harrison demonstrates many facets of the DirectX 9 software through clear-cut explanations and examples.
Throughout the course of the book, you'll develop an off-road driving game that brings such features as management of large scenes, environmental effects, and physics into play. To write the game, you'll use cutting-edge technologies C# and DirectX, and the .NET Framework and you'll go beyond simple graphics to explore audio, user input, artificial intelligence, and multiplayer design.
